How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- affirming the district court’s finding of no duty based on only the foreseeability because no other factor weighed strongly in favor of finding a duty
- upholding finding of no duty when there was no evidence in the record of thieves climbing power poles to steal copper wires before the plaintiff’s accident
- “Despite the presence of picnickers and vandals, the government had little reason to foresee that thieves might climb power poles to steal copper wires.”
